🥘 Ingredients

13 items
  • 4 cups Tomato juice
  • 1 cup Vodka
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Hot sauce
  • 1 teaspoon Prepared horseradish
  • 1 teaspoon Celery sal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on Ground black pepper
  • 0.5 teaspoon Kosher salt
  • 2 cups Ice cubes
  • 4 pieces (for garnish) Celery sticks
  • 4 pieces (for garnish) Lemon wedges
  • 8 pieces (for garnish) Stuffed green olives

📝 Instructions

7 steps
1

In a large pitcher, combine the tomato juice, vodka,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, hot sauce, prepared horseradish, celery salt, black pepper, and kosher salt.

2

Stir the mixture well until all ingredients are fully incorporated.

3

Fill four tall glasses with ice cubes, about halfway full.

4

Carefully pour the Bloody Mary mixture into the glasses over the ice.

5

Gently stir the contents of each glass to chill and mix further.

6

Garnish each glass with a celery stick, a lemon wedge on the rim, and two stuffed green olives speared on a cocktail pick.

7

Serve immediately and enjoy!
